Watermelon Rind Curry Recipe
Watermelon Summer Treat CurriesJust like watermelon pulp, the rind has a surprising amount of health benefits. It's high in vitamins B and C. Why to throw away the rind, give a try to make this recipe. The recipe is in the same way, you cook pumpkin.

Ingredients:
- Watermelon Rind - tough green skin removed and cut white portion into ½ inch pieces - Half Cup
- Cumin & Mustard Seeds
- Ginger & Garlic Paste
- Salt & Spices
- Amchoor Powder
- Sugar - Half Spoon
- Oil
Instructions:
- Add oil in a pan on medium heat.
- Add cumin & mustard seeds. Once they begin to splutter, add the ginger garlic paste.
- Now add salt & spices. Saute them well.
- Add the watermelon rind pieces and 1 spoon water and mix well. Watermelon rind has majorly water content so no need to add much water.
- Cover and cook for 10-12 minutes, stirring in between.
- Once rind is soft & water is absorbed properly, remove the lid & cook it for few more minutes on low flame.
- In the end, add little amchoor powder & sugar.
- Serve with paratha.
